A 18-year-old female asked:
will eating toothpaste with sodium fluoride and triscolan affect your stool test results(like two hours before)? especially if loose stools.
3 doctor answers • 4 doctors weighed in

Dr. Ed Friedlander answered
Pathology 44 years experience
No: You may want to reconsider eating toothpaste, but it won't affect culture results or chemical assays.
